There is a particular ease to a home reimagined from the ground up, one as beautiful to live in as it is effortless to run. Designed by Richard Sundeleaf, The interiors at 1615 Greenwood carry a warm, faintly European sensibility, evident in every proportion and finish. A front door originally owned by Mark Twain, wide plank floors, white oak, brass fixtures, and wood-frame windows come together in rooms designed to set the stage for a life both relaxed and quietly refined. Privacy is the great luxury here. Set in a quiet clearing, the house looks out to trees from every window, so each room feels held within its own forested world. Above all, the home was made for gathering. The chef's kitchen anchors daily life with a generous center island and a dedicated coffee bar with its own sink, new cabinetry and counters paired with a cook's dream suite of appliances: Sub-Zero, Bertazzoni, a gas range, and a quiet Thermador dishwasher. The living spaces open easily toward one another and out to the grounds, where the entertaining truly unfolds. Multiple covered patios extend the season and the hour, from morning coffee oh the patio to long dinners beneath a pergola, softly lit well into the evening. Privacy carries indoors as well, where bedrooms are designed as private retreats, most with an en-suite bath. The primary suite is a world of its own, with multiple closets and a walk-through wardrobe, while generous linen and bonus storage mean everything has its place. What you cannot see matters just as much: dual furnaces and air units, standing-seam metal and TPO roofing, a 75-gallon Hydro-Jet water heater, and smart-home systems that keep the house quietly humming. Rare, established fruit trees, a huge mature cherry among plum, fig, and paw paw, lend a sense of age and abundance. Moments from the trails of Tryon Creek and the exceptional Riverdale schools, this is a private retreat that loves company.
